Highome Securities Fund's total equity for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2026 was $124.73 Mil.

This is Residual interest, including minority interest, that remains in the assets of the enterprise after deducting its liabilities. Equity is increased by owners’ investments and by comprehensive income, and it is reduced by distributions to the owners.

Highome Securities Fund Total Equity Calculation

Total Equity and Total Liabilities are the two components for Total Assets.

Highome Securities Fund's Total Equity for the fiscal year that ended in Aug. 2025 is calculated as

Total Equity=Total Assets(Q: Aug. 2025 )-Total Liabilities(Q: Aug. 2025 )
=132.259-0.292
=131.97

Highome Securities Fund's Total Equity for the quarter that ended in Feb. 2026 is calculated as

Total Equity=Total Assets(Q: Feb. 2026 )-Total Liabilities(Q: Feb. 2026 )
=125.235-0.509
=124.73

Highome Securities Fund Business Description

Address 615 East Michigan Street, Milwaukee, WI, USA, 53202
High Income Securities Fund is a closed-end management investment company. Its primary objective is to provide high current income and capital appreciation is the secondary objective. The Fund pursues its objective mainly by investing in both convertible bonds and convertible preferred stocks. The Fund also invests significantly in high-yielding non-convertible securities with the potential for capital appreciation.
